Laser Cutting Machine Maintenance Suggestions: Keeping Your Equipment in Top Shape
Laser cutting machines are an essential part of modern manufacturing processes, providing precision, effectivity, and versatility. Whether you're cutting metals, plastics, wood, or other materials, these machines provide unparalleled accuracy and speed. Nevertheless, like any advanced equipment, laser cutters require regular upkeep to make sure they continue to perform at their best. Proper upkeep not only extends the lifespan of the machine but in addition enhances its performance and minimizes downtime.
Here are some valuable tips to help you maintain your laser cutting machine and keep it in top shape.
1. Recurrently Clean the Lens and Mirrors
The lens and mirrors in your laser cutting system play a critical position in focusing the laser beam accurately onto the material. Over time, dust, particles, and smoke residue can accumulate on these parts, leading to a reduction in cutting quality, elevated wear, and potential machine failure.
To clean the lenses and mirrors:
- Use a soft, lint-free cloth or a particular optical cleaning tissue.
- Apply a small quantity of alcohol or lens cleaner to the material (never directly onto the lens).
- Gently wipe the surfaces in a circular motion, being cautious not to scratch them.
Perform this cleaning on a routine foundation, depending on the materials being minimize and the amount of use the machine receives. In high-quantity production environments, you could need to clean the lenses more frequently.
2. Check and Clean the Nozzle
The nozzle directs the laser beam toward the fabric, and over time, it can accumulate residue from the cutting process. A clogged nozzle can cause inconsistent cuts, reduced beam effectivity, and even damage to the machine. Commonly inspecting and cleaning the nozzle is essential for optimum cutting performance.
To clean the nozzle:
- Use a soft brush or compressed air to remove any particles or residue from the nozzle.
- Inspect the nozzle for signs of wear and tear. Should you discover any damage, it could must be replaced.
In addition to cleaning, make certain that the nozzle is properly aligned with the laser beam to avoid cutting inconsistencies.
3. Inspect and Replace the Gas Supply
Laser cutting machines usually depend on assist gases such as oxygen, nitrogen, or compressed air to assist lower through materials more efficiently and cleanly. Over time, the gas supply system can degrade or leak, leading to poor cutting quality and even damage to the machine.
Perform the following checks on the gas system:
- Examine gas hoses and connections for any leaks or wear.
- Replace any old or damaged seals.
- Usually monitor gas pressure and guarantee it is within the recommended range on your machine’s specifications.
- Replace gas cylinders as needed to make sure a relentless and reliable supply.
By maintaining the gas system, you make sure that your machine cuts smoothly and efficiently.
4. Lubricate Moving Parts
Laser cutters consist of various moving parts, akin to rails, motors, and gears, which can expertise wear and tear over time. Common lubrication of those components helps reduce friction, minimize wear, and stop machine malfunctions.
To lubricate the moving parts:
- Use the producer's recommended lubricant to avoid using incompatible substances.
- Lubricate the rails, motors, and different moving parts recurrently, paying attention to the producer’s guidelines on intervals.
- Keep an eye on the system’s performance after lubrication and be certain that the movement stays smooth and noise-free.
Proper lubrication contributes to the longevity of the machine and ensures constant and accurate cutting.
5. Keep the Cooling System
Laser cutting machines generate a number of heat, and if the cooling system is just not properly maintained, the machine can overheat, leading to performance degradation or even part failure. Commonly check the cooling system to ensure it is functioning correctly.
To maintain the cooling system:
- Make sure that the coolant level is enough and that the system is free from leaks.
- Replace the coolant at regular intervals, as recommended by the manufacturer.
- Clean the cooling fan and filter to stop debris buildup.
An efficient cooling system is essential to the general health of your laser cutter, so don’t neglect it during regular maintenance checks.
6. Calibrate and Align the Machine Frequently
To maintain cutting accuracy, it's necessary to regularly calibrate and align the laser cutter. Over time, the laser beam can drift, and the cutting head may change into misaligned, resulting in uneven cuts. Routine calibration ensures the machine operates at peak efficiency.
Follow the manufacturer’s calibration directions and check the alignment of the laser system at regular intervals. This will make sure that the laser beam is accurately focused, and the machine performs at its best.
7. Monitor Software and Firmware Updates
Laser cutting machines rely on software and firmware to control the cutting process. Making certain that your software is up to date can improve the machine’s performance, provide new features, and fix any known bugs.
Check for updates recurrently and be certain that your machine is working with the latest model of its software and firmware. This will assist guarantee optimal compatibility with new materials and keep your machine running smoothly.
